This document is related to the processing of your personal data in the study you just read about. The project manager(s) will take all necessary measures to protect the confidentiality and security of your data, in accordance with the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R - EU 2016/679) and the Law of 30 July 2018 on the protection of individuals with regard to the processing of personal data.
The Data Controller is the promoter of the study, namely the University of Liège, whose headquarters is located at Place du 20-Août, 7, B- 4000 Liège, Belgium. The internal investigators are the investigators whose names appear at the bottom of this document. The investigators have a duty of confidentiality regarding the data collected.
Usage and storage of your data
While the collection, use and storage of your data are done for the purpose of conducting the study to which you are currently participating, these data might also be used for other future research projects in the field of medical and cognitive neuroscience. This includes data you provide in the online survey.
Confidentiality of your data
To the best of our knowledge, the data we release will not contain information that can directly identify you using reasonable means. To protect your privacy, the data will be collected and processed anonymously. No personal information that can directly identify you will be collected. Data will not be traced back to you. If you are recruited through Profilic, your Profilic ID (consisting of 24 characters) will be omitted from database after matching your data with the survey data. The information will remain safely stored in the local research institute. The data cannot be traced back to you in reports and publications about the study.
Access to your data for verification
If you are recruited to our online survey through Profilic, your Profilic ID will be omitted after matching your demographics with your survey data. In case we need to verify anything during this process, we might contact you anonymously through Profilic platform.
Persons who have access to your survey data for review are: the local committee that monitors the safety of the study, the data controller working for the primary investigator of the study, and local, national and international supervisory authorities. They will keep your data confidential.
Passing on to countries outside the European Union (EU)
Your anonymous data can also be accessed by and sent to countries outside the EU. This is necessary so that non-EU based scientists can run analyses to verify the scientific results produced from this study or for future unrelated research in the field of medical and cognitive neuroscience. In those countries, the EU rules on the protection of your personal data do not apply. However, we won’t be collecting any personal data from you and your privacy will be protected.
